Ultra-reliable communications in failure-prone realistic networks

Abstract: Abstract-We investigate the potential of different diversity and interference management techniques to achieve the required downlink SINR outage probability for ultra-reliable communications. The evaluation is performed in a realistic network deployment based on site-specific data from a European capital. Micro and macroscopic diversity techniques are proved to be important enablers of ultra-reliable communications. Particularly, it is shown how a 4x4 MIMO scheme with three orders of macroscopic diversity can … Show more

“…The study in [16] demonstrates that a 4×4 multiinput multi-output (MIMO) microscopic diversity along with two orders of macroscopic diversity are essential to reach the outage SINR point, required to achieve the URLLC latency limit at the 10 −5 outage in 3GPP macro networks. These conclusions are also supported by URLLC realistic measurement campaigns [17]. Hence, the URLLC latency budget can be achieved by enhancing the decoding ability.…”
